Analyzing Vegas Golden Knights' Recent Performances


The VGK have shown remarkable resilience and strategy in their past games, demonstrating why they are considered one of the formidable teams in the league. A closer look at their recent victory over the Boston Bruins on February 8th reveals a team that thrives under pressure, securing a win with a final score of 4-3. This victory was not just about scoring; it was about how they utilized their power play opportunities efficiently. Scoring two goals out of four power play chances shows a team that knows how to capitalize on its advantages.


Moreover, their game against the New Jersey Devils on February 6th further emphasizes their offensive prowess. Despite being away from home, VGK managed to secure a win by making every shot count, leading to a 3-1 victory. This game highlighted not just their ability to score but also showcased an ironclad defense that limited their opponents' scoring opportunities.


Jan 18, 2025; Chicago, Illinois, USA;  Vegas Golden Knights center Tomas Hertl (48) celebrates with teammates  after he  scores against the Chicago Blackhawks  during the second period at United Center. Mandatory Credit: Matt Marton-Imagn Images

However, it wasn't all smooth sailing for VGK as evidenced by their narrow defeat against the New York Islanders on February 4th. The game ended with a close scoreline of 2-1 in favor of the Islanders. Despite this setback, VGK demonstrated tenacity and an ability to maintain possession which could be pivotal in upcoming games.
